How Nicola’s approaches work online

Client-Centred Therapy focuses on listening and understanding the person as they are. Online sessions using this approach let the counsellor tune into what matters most and reflect that back, helping people feel heard and seen. Cognitive Behavioural Therapy, or CBT, looks at thought patterns and behaviours and tries practical exercises to change them. Online CBT commonly includes simple tasks to try between sessions and short check-ins about how those tasks went. Choosing the right approach is part of the work together. Nicola will discuss goals, preferences and what has helped or not helped in the past, then agree a plan that fits the person's needs. That collaborative decision can change over time as progress is reviewed. Online formats offer flexibility for different situations. Video calls allow face-to-face conversation and visual cues. Phone sessions are useful when internet bandwidth is limited or when someone prefers not to be on camera. Live chat and text-based messaging suit brief check-ins, written reflection, or a shorter daily touchpoint. These options make it easier to fit therapy around work, family life and other commitments while keeping the focus on practical steps and mutual collaboration.
